acl65pilot 10-12-2010 09:13 AM

I do not have the AE in front of me, but you are correct if the Conversion window ends Dec 1, 2010. If you are not in training you are off. That is the latest date one can be converted on that AE.

I was also discussing pilots that have planned conversion dates in the middle of the conversion window. It is "planned' Until it shows in DBMS it is not official. That does not hold true if you are not converted by the end of the conversion window.
